
On Monday night, I kept one eye on my phone for news of a football game. A win for Norwich City would guarantee them promotion to the premiership. It's been an amazing story for the Canaries. After the lows of 2008-09 that saw them relegated into Division 1 , Norwich have achieved back to back promotions, under the guidance of manager Paul Lambert.
Norwich regularly feature on our regional news programmes. They are the biggest club side in East Anglia, and as I've become more settled in the area I've begun to appreciate the connections with East Anglia.
Norfolk is a lovely county just over two hours drive away, and Norwich is the focal point of the county. Whether the Canaries can stay in the Premiership next season is debatable but for the moment, celebrations are the order of the day, The revenue generated by a season in the Premiership will do much to remove the Club's debts and secure its future.
For Norwich City its goodbye Football League Show, welcome Match of the Day.
